since we have around 200 aerohive devices and regretfully quite some issues 
related to hivemanager changing config settings due to bugs or inexperienced 
admins, i wanted to at least know what & when was changed. as such i'm trying 
to add support for hiveos (the operating system on aerohive access points).

i borrowed erik muller's login script:
ahlogin - https://github.com/ermuller/rancid-stuff/blob/master/ahrancid

and set out to try & add the rest. at the moment configuration backups are 
working, as well as gathering some information on the devices. filtering of 
passwords/keys/snmp strings are done for the configs we're running, parsing the 
info might need some work but is fine for me. i'm making parsing more 
comprehensive based on the hiveos cli reverence in my spare time.

the code can be found here:
https://github.com/inphobia/rancid-aerohive-support

it's based on a subversion checkout of rancid revision 3847. for a diff against 
rancid 3847 you can compare git branch 8147fec0ffa815e3c4ae6d3a63ef353b0b75f9cd 
to git branch master:
https://github.com/inphobia/rancid-aerohive-support/compare/8147fec0ffa815e3c4ae6d3a63ef353b0b75f9cd...master

for a console based version:
git clone https://github.com/inphobia/rancid-aerohive-support.git
git diff 8147fec0ffa815e3c4ae6d3a63ef353b0b75f9cd...master


sidenote: even though the automake files (*.am) have been edited to add the 
newly added files, my automake version is giving me a hard time, so this has 
not been tested.

tested on the following models/hardware
   model ap121, hiveos version 6.5r4
   model ap121, hiveos version 6.5r8a
   model ap121, hiveos version 6.5r8b
   model ap121, hiveos version 6.5r9
   model ap230, hiveos version 6.5r8b
   model ap250, hiveos version 8.0r1a
   model ap250, hiveos version 8.3r2
   model ap250, hiveos version 8.3r5
